Differences in Production Methods
Live resin and wax are both popular cannabis concentrates, but they differ significantly in their extraction processes, which impacts their final texture, flavor, and cannabinoid profile. Live resin is created using freshly harvested cannabis plants that are flash-frozen immediately after harvest. This method preserves the plant’s terpene content and cannabinoids more effectively than traditional drying and curing processes. The frozen material is then subjected to solvent-based extraction, typically using butane or propane, under carefully controlled temperatures to maintain the integrity of the volatile compounds.
Wax, on the other hand, is generally made from dried and cured cannabis flower. The extraction process for wax also involves solvents like butane or CO2 but typically occurs at higher temperatures or longer durations, which can result in some loss of delicate terpenes. The curing and drying steps prior to extraction allow for a different chemical profile, often producing a concentrate with less terpene diversity compared to live resin.
Key distinctions in production include:
- Starting Material: Live resin uses fresh-frozen cannabis, wax uses dried/cured flower.
- Temperature Control: Live resin extraction is performed at lower temperatures to preserve terpenes.
- Solvent Use: Both may use butane or propane; wax may also be made with CO2.
- Processing Time: Live resin extraction is often quicker to reduce terpene degradation.
Textural and Sensory Differences
The differences in production methods lead to notable variations in texture and flavor profiles between live resin and wax. Live resin usually has a more viscous, saucy consistency with a sticky, sometimes crystalline appearance. This texture is due to the preservation of terpenes and cannabinoids, which remain more intact in the fresh-frozen plant material. The aroma and flavor of live resin tend to be richer and more vibrant, closely mirroring the fresh cannabis plant’s natural profile.
Wax, in contrast, typically has a more solid, opaque appearance and a crumbly or dense texture. Its flavor profile can be less robust due to the terpene loss during drying and curing. However, wax remains a potent concentrate favored for its ease of handling and potency.
Below is a comparison table highlighting these characteristics:
Characteristic | Live Resin | Wax |
---|---|---|
Starting Material | Fresh-frozen cannabis | Dried and cured cannabis |
Extraction Temperature | Low (to preserve terpenes) | Higher (may reduce terpene content) |
Texture | Sticky, saucy, sometimes crystalline | Dense, crumbly, opaque |
Flavor & Aroma | Rich, fresh, terpene-forward | Less robust, terpene-light |
Cannabinoid Profile | Preserved terpenes enhance effects | Potent THC/CBD but fewer terpenes |
Common Uses | Dabbing, vape cartridges for flavor | Dabbing, vaporizing for potency |
Impact on User Experience
The preserved terpene profile in live resin leads to a more complex and nuanced user experience. Terpenes not only contribute to flavor and aroma but also modulate the effects of cannabinoids through the entourage effect. This means that live resin often provides a more balanced and flavorful high, with effects that can be smoother and more tailored to the specific strain’s characteristics.
Wax, while potent in cannabinoid content, may deliver a more straightforward, intense effect due to the relative terpene depletion. Users seeking maximum potency might prefer wax, while those valuing flavor and a full-spectrum experience tend to favor live resin.
Additional factors influencing the user experience include:
- Dabbing Temperature: Lower temperatures highlight live resin’s terpene profile.
- Consumption Method: Both concentrates are commonly dabbed, but live resin is also popular in vape cartridges.
- Shelf Life: Live resin’s terpene-rich nature may degrade faster if not stored properly compared to wax.

Differences Between Live Resin and Wax
Live resin and wax are both popular cannabis concentrates, but they differ significantly in terms of production methods, texture, chemical profile, and overall user experience. Understanding these distinctions is crucial for consumers seeking specific effects and qualities.
Production Process:
- Live Resin: Extracted from fresh, flash-frozen cannabis plants immediately after harvest. This process preserves a broad spectrum of cannabinoids and terpenes by preventing degradation that occurs during drying and curing.
- Wax: Typically made from dried and cured cannabis flower or trim. The extraction process involves butane or other solvents, followed by purging to remove residual solvents, resulting in a more stable concentrate.
Texture and Appearance:
- Live Resin: Usually has a sticky, saucy, or crystalline texture with vibrant colors ranging from golden yellow to amber. It often retains visible terpene crystals or “diamonds.”
- Wax: Characterized by a softer, opaque, crumbly, or malleable consistency. It is less glossy and tends to be more uniform in color, often pale yellow to brown.
Characteristic | Live Resin | Wax |
---|---|---|
Source Material | Fresh, flash-frozen cannabis plants | Dried and cured cannabis flower or trim |
Extraction Solvent | Butane/Propane or similar hydrocarbon solvents | Butane or other hydrocarbon solvents |
Terpene Retention | High, preserves fresh plant profile | Moderate to low, terpene loss during drying |
Texture | Sticky, saucy, sometimes crystalline | Soft, crumbly, waxy |
Color | Vibrant amber, gold, sometimes clear | Pale yellow to brown |
Flavor & Aroma | Rich, complex, fresh plant-like | Less intense, sometimes muted |
Cannabinoid and Terpene Profiles:
Live resin’s flash-freezing method preserves a higher concentration of volatile terpenes, which are responsible for the aroma and flavor nuances as well as modulating cannabinoid effects. Wax, derived from dried material, often loses some of these terpenes during curing, resulting in a less complex terpene profile. Consequently, live resin typically offers a more robust sensory experience and potentially a more entourage-effect-driven impact.
Consumption and Use Cases:
- Live resin is favored by connoisseurs seeking full-spectrum flavor and aroma, often used in dabbing or vaping to maximize terpene intake.
- Wax is popular for its ease of handling and affordability, suitable for dabbing or adding to flower for enhanced potency.
